When Frederick Stephen Kelley was born on 5 September 1846, in Yarmouth, Nova Scotia, Canada, his father, Daniel C Kelley, was 44 and his mother, Elizabeth Perry, was 43. He married Elizabeth J McNutt on 17 November 1869. They were the parents of at least 2 sons and 3 daughters. He died on 21 September 1921, in Merced, Merced, California, United States, at the age of 75.
